What Will I Be Doing?
Mi PA's sales function needs building and owning, that's where you come in. You'll own revenue delivery across both our service lines, Mi PA and Mi Call, from lead generation right through to closed business.
In practice, that means:
- Hitting target, then building the team. In your first six months, you'll carry the full sales quota solo, proving out the process before you recruit. Once you're consistently hitting target (typically around month 3–4), you'll lead the recruitment, onboarding and ongoing coaching of your first hire, growing the team from there.
- Owning revenue across both products. You'll be responsible for hitting a combined monthly revenue target spanning both our PA and Call services, working within our existing commission structure.
- Generating your own leads. You'll own the sales-led side of the funnel, cold calling, LinkedIn outreach and direct mail, while working closely with our MD on marketing-generated leads, making sure they're followed up fast.
- Owning the sales process. You'll take charge of our CRM discipline, our discovery call standards, and our existing cold-calling script, continuously improving it based on what actually works on real calls.
- Shaping the wider business. As part of our Senior Leadership Team from day one, you'll bring what you're hearing on the phones into the room, informing decisions on strategy, service and growth well beyond your own numbers.
- Reporting and forecasting. You'll give our MD clear, honest reporting on revenue and pipeline, realistic forecasts, and you'll hold budget authority over your own team's direct costs, like recruitment.
At Mi PA, success isn't measured by activity. It's measured by the revenue you bring in and the team you build around you.
